When taking research notes, it is important to include several key elements:
- The source title: This helps you identify the specific source you are referencing.
- The author: This provides the name of the person responsible for the information.
- The web address: This is particularly important for online sources and allows you to easily locate the information again.
- Important points: These are the key pieces of information you want to remember from the source.
- Copied pages: If you have copied specific pages from the source, make note of them for reference.
